Just an update on my situation:

I submitted my claim for the S2 on 3/8 and had to resubmit 3/11 because the location code wasn't on the first receipt. I got the email saying that I was not eligible for the S2. I called prize logic over 10 times to confirm this. I then got notified that a package was heading my way last Tuesday on FedEx but it was the weight of the VR and not the S2. Called Prize Logic again and was told they ran out of S2s and were sending VRs and there was nothing I could do about it. Posted on here about it and kept following this thread to find out that they didn't run out and Samsung did the audit and messed up on some people's orders and were giving out $200 e-cert's on Samsung's website for compensation. Called again on Thursday and was told a supervisor would call me in 24 hours. I got fed up with waiting and called back yesterday and after being on hold for over an hour after I was speaking to someone I finally got through to a supervisor. I was emailed the $200 E-Cert and purchased the S2 yesterday for $70 with overnight shipping and tax (Gear S2 is $249.99 currently on Samsung's website). In all honestly, this deal might have been better; if you take away the overnight shipping, I got the VR and S2 for $50. So after all of the frustration and waiting on hold and listening to the titanium for countless hours, this situation for me was finally resolved. My advice is that if you think you deserve the S2 and you got the VR, just be super persistent with it. Best times to call are on Sundays and at 8 AM when they first open up.
